Dear BSGE Student:
          With enthusiasm, pride and the promise of the collective commitment of faculty and staff, I open my arms wide to welcome you to a new year at The Baccalaureate School for Global Education (BSGE). I welcome new students to the BSGE experience and I welcome returning back home.
          New BSGE family members, by now you may be wondering exactly what you’ve enrolled yourself into and I don’t blame you. As you acclimate to your classes and become acquainted with your new classmates, do not be intimidated by the high expectations of your teachers or discouraged by the academic rigor. If you are feeling a bit out of place or overwhelmed you are not alone, most students feel this way at first.    Be assured that members of your BSGE family will assist you as you transition into this school community and will be with you throughout your journey here.
As you settle in and possibly begin to ponder if this community is right for you know that your uniqueness is valuable to this family, so let your authentic light shine. Your uniqueness need not be a hindrance or the challenges you’ll face deterrents. Let this merely be the texture of your design.
